HERON Sandal Specifications

• Sole: 8mm Vibram Morflex
• Stack height: 8mm total
• Drop: Zero drop
• Footbed options: Silver fleck cork or black WildGrip
• Straps: UK made twin stitched tubular webbing
• Adjustability: Fully adjustable strap system
• Sizing: Adult sizes with custom options available
• Vegan friendly: Yes
• Handmade: Yorkshire, UK

Barefoot Features of the HERON Sandal

As with all wildsole sandals, the HERON is built around the principles that define good barefoot footwear.

Thin Flexible Sole

The HERON uses an 8mm Vibram Morflex sole, which provides protection underfoot while still allowing excellent ground feel.

Morflex is known for being lightweight, comfortable, and flexible, making it ideal for everyday barefoot movement.

The total stack height is 8mm, and the sandal remains completely zero drop, which supports natural posture and movement.

The wildsole HERON has a white Vibram Moreflex Sole

Foot Shaped Freedom

The open sandal design allows your toes to spread naturally rather than being restricted by narrow footwear. This supports balance, stability, and proper foot function.

Lightweight and Flexible

Like all good barefoot footwear, the HERON sandals are extremely flexible and lightweight. They move with your feet rather than forcing your feet to adapt to a rigid structure.


Footbed Options for the 2026 Relaunch

For the 2026 release, two footbed options are available.

The original design features the silver fleck cork footbed, which gives the sandal its distinctive aesthetic.

However, because the silver flecks are decorative, they will gradually wear down with regular use.

To ensure buyers have a durability option, wildsole also offer a black WildGrip footbed, which prioritises long term durability.

You can choose between:

• Silver fleck cork for aesthetic appeal
• Black WildGrip footbed for guaranteed durability

Sizing and Fit

HERON sandals are available in adult sizes, although smaller sizes can be requested directly from wildsole if needed.

They are true to size.

For reference, I wear EU 39 / UK6 and my feet measure 24cm long and 10cm wide. This size fits me perfectly.

Because the sandals are handmade, wildsole can also accommodate custom sizing requests where possible.
